The hexadecimal color code #DC96ED corresponds to the code RGB( 220, 150, 237 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,86 level), green (at 0,59 level) and blue (at 0,93 level). Its brightness is 75% and its saturation is 70%. It is composed of red at 36%, green at 24% and blue at 39%.
